What to do if ...

Before contacting your local Service Force Centre, check the following

points.

Symptom Solution
No power to the appliance.
Check there is power at the socket
Check there is not a power cut by
checking the household lights.
Check the fuse has not blown.
The temperature in the refrigerator is too
high.
Check the ambient temperature is within
the appliances operating limits
Check the temperature regulator is
turned to the correct setting relative to
ambient conditions.
Warning tone sounds, red warning display
is flashing
Door is opened for longer than 5 minutes
Switch off the warning tone by pressing
the ALARM OFF button. Do not leave the
door open for longer than necessary.
Red warning light flashing, warning tone
sounding
Temperature warn ing
Please look at “Temperature warning”
section.
Temperature display shows a square or a
letter.
There is a function fault.
Please inform your local Service Force
Centre. Do not open the door of the
appliance again.
The compressor runs continuously
Adjust the temperature regulator to give
correct temperature control.
Check that the door is closed.
Large quantities of food have recently
been placed in the cabinet and/or door is
frequently opened.
Check that air ventilation is not
obstructed.
